GE XMTC-62-11-0: Advanced Thermal Conductivity Transmitter, Precision Engineering for Industrial Applications

In stock

The GE XMTC-62-11-0 Thermal Conductivity Transmitter is designed for precise measurement of thermal conductivity in industrial processes, ensuring accurate data for enhanced operational efficiency.

Measurement Range:0 to 100 mS/m

Accuracy:±0.5% F.S.

Temperature Range:-40°C to +125°C

Power Supply:12 to 36 VDC

Output Signal:4 to 20 mA

Operating Conditions:Humidity: 0 to 95% RH (non-condensing)
